Evaluation of the youth national Identity as the most vital, the most legitimate and the most common type of collective identity, and the study of the factors influencing it, is one of the issues that have been the constant concern of sociologists and political thinkers. The main concern in this respect is to preserve and enhance the citizens’, especially the youth, sense of belonging and commitment to concepts such as history, culture, state and the political system. One of the things that have come scarcely into theoretical and empirical examination is the impact of social networking on a National Identity. Networks intensely touch the intra-group and inter-group interactions and communications of people and seem to influence national identity and national consolidation. This study aims to investigate the issue of whether social networks can affect students’ national identity and how much they do so. The method used is survey and data were collected using questionnaires distributed among a sample of 294 university students in 2013-2014. Their reliability was calculated in formal methods, and their validity was assessed using Cronbach's alpha, and finally, they were analyzed by 22SPSS software. The findings of this study suggest that there is strong and significant relationship between inter-group networks and four dimensions of national identity, namely, the socio-cultural, historical, political and territorial identity. The abovementioned networks have more impact on the socio-cultural, political, historical, and territorial identity, respectively. Also, despite the impact of intragroup social networks on political and socio-cultural identity, the total value did not confirm any correlation between students’ national identity and intra-group networks.
